From 30e994fb6eb91e25a77e60a849f795d60c11af4b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Leonardo Rodrigues de Mello Date: Fri, 6 Sep 2013 10:53:47 -0300 Subject: enhanced the error message of pick function. When pick function fail return a better error message like the other stdlib functions, indicating that the error is on function pick. This would help people that see the error to identity it is related to a incorrect use of stdlib function pick, instead of having to grep all puppet libraries and manifests source for the old message. I had also changed the spec test. pick function change spec as suggested GH-179 Fix the spec test to use expect {}.to instead of lambda {}.should as explained by Adrienthebo. "Using expect { }.to is preferred over lambda { }.should. In addition it's best practice to do a string match against the error message to ensure that we're catching the right error, instead of any error of the right type."
